Trick to long lashes

Hi love bugs!

So I wanted to share with you one of my little tricks to long lashes. I'm constantly getting compliments and questioned if my eye lashes are fake. So I guess I'm doing something right?? I really don't do much to be honest. So simple, fast & affordable!!


The products I use are my Sally Hansen Flirty eyes- Classic Eyelash curler which I only paid $2.97 for at Walmart. And of course mascara ( you can use which ever you prefer). The one I have been using lately is CoverGirls- lash blast luxe; which btw I LOVEEEE! Just as amazing as Armani's Eyes To Kill- my fav (& much cheaper) I legit paid $5.99 for it at Rite Aid.

Sooo I use the eye lash curler for about 5 seconds twice on my eye lashes and then I apply my mascara right after. I usually put around 2-3 coats of mascara. The eye lash curler helps your eye lashes look full and long. & it makes it much easier when applying your mascara.

Summer favs



Hello lovers<3

I just wanted to share with you some of my summer favorites. From hair products to some amazing lipsticks. They have all helped me get through the summer. Try them out ladies & let me know what you think:)

Starting from the back row left to right:

1. Organix Renewing Moroccan argan oil- helps restore shine and softness in hair while strengthening it.) P.S: it really does work!

2. Curly sexy hair- spray mousse that reduces frizz and enhances curls and gives you the volume you need in this heat. For maximum results use with a diffuser.

3. Aussie instant freeze sculpting mousse- really good for styling your hair and maximum hold & it smells really really good. 

4. Tre Semme dry shampoo- waterless and so easy to use especially when your on the go. It gives you that fresh look you need. Personally I don't like to wash my hair everyday; so this is perfect for me.

5. Sarah Jessica Parker perfume- LOVE LOVE LOVE! I love soft scents and this is the perfect summer scent you can't get enough of.

6. Clinique face moisturizer- this moisturizer helps maintain skin strength and smooth. Does not leave oily skin and can be used AM and PM.

7. Kiehls (Creme de corps)- whipped body butter made of soy mile and honey. Literally feels like whip cream; feels sooo yummy and makes your skin feel amazing.

Front row;left to right:

8. Estee Lauder Sumptous color in Sapphire (03)- you can't go wrong with blue mascara anytime of the year. I love the payoff of this mascara. I only have to apply one coat and it looks great every time.

9. Bobbi Brown shimmer blush in Pink Coral (08)- perfect pink blush with the right amount of shimmer you need to make your face pop.

10. MAC Sheen Supreme lipstick in Gotta Dash- just bought this the other day and I have not stopped wearing it since. Such a beautiful coral peachy color. Looks great with a tan.

11. NARS lipstick in Schiap- HOT PINK!! Must have!

12. Chanel red lip gloss in (65)- this looks great when used in combination with a red lipstick. It gives it that pretty bright finish you want.
